Sample Itinerary: 7 Days Luxury Kerala Tour (From Pune)

Below is a sample luxury Kerala itinerary that starts and ends in Kochi, arranged to maximize comfort and experience. You can adjust number of days, swap destinations, or skip some parts.

DayFrom → ToKey ActivitiesAccommodation (Luxury)
Day 1Pune → Kochi (fly) → CochinArrive in Kochi, relax, short city walk in Fort KochiHeritage boutique hotel or luxury resort in Kochi
Day 2Kochi → MunnarDrive to Munnar via scenic route; visit spice plantation, waterfalls en routeLuxury resort / plantation bungalow in Munnar
Day 3Munnar SightseeingEravikulam National Park, Tea Museum, Mattupetty Dam, Echo PointSame luxury resort
Day 4Munnar → Thekkady (Periyar)Scenic drive, spice garden, evening wildlife / boat ridePremium jungle resort by Periyar
Day 5Thekkady → Alleppey / KumarakomTransfer to backwater region, check in to houseboat or luxury resortOvernight houseboat or luxury backwater resort
Day 6Backwater & Village TourMorning cruise, local village walk, optional canoe rideBackwater resort or continuation in houseboat
Day 7Backwaters → Kochi → Fly to PuneCheckout, drop at Kochi airport, depart

Notes / Variants:

  • You may choose to skip Thekkady and spend more time in Munnar or backwaters.
  • Some packages prefer Kumarakom over Alleppey for backwater stay, or vice versa.
  • Upscale options may include private villas, spa & wellness retreats, Ayurvedic treatments, private guided tours, or luxury cruises.

Travel Tips & Advice for Tourists from Pune

  • Best Time to Visit: September to March is ideal — less monsoon, clear skies in hills and calm backwaters.
  • Flights / Trains: Direct flights from Pune to Kochi or nearby hubs are available — book early for best fares.
  • Packing Tips: Light woolens for hill stations (Munnar), umbrella/raincoat (possible showers), comfortable shoes, sunscreen, insect repellent.
  • Health & Medicine: Carry basic medicines and any personal prescriptions.
  • Currency & Payment: Card acceptance is decent in Kerala, but always keep some cash for local markets & small shops.
  • Local Etiquette: Dress modestly in temples, ask before photographing locals, respect nature.
  • Connectivity: Mobile & Wi-Fi are generally good; but in remote areas it may be patchy — inform travelers.
  • Safety: Kerala is among safer states, but usual travel caution applies — keep documents safe, don’t leave valuables unattended.

Q1: What is the starting cost of a luxury Kerala tour package from Pune?
A1: Depending on stay standards, duration, and inclusions, luxury Kerala packages from Pune typically start around ₹ 70,000 to ₹ 1,50,000+ per person for 6–8 days. Prices vary based on season, hotel class, private add-ons, and transport.

Q2: Is the airfare from Pune to Kochi included in the package?
A2: Usually, luxury Kerala tour packages start from Kochi (or your pick-up point in Kerala). The airfare or train from Pune to Kochi is not included. You can request the operator to include it or arrange separately.

Q3: Which destinations in Kerala are covered in these luxury tours?
A3: Popular destinations include Kochi, Munnar, Thekkady (Periyar), Alleppey / Kumarakom backwaters, and sometimes Kovalam or Wayanad. The sample itinerary above covers these core highlights.

Q4: How many days are ideal to experience Kerala in luxury?
A4: A 6–8 day tour is ideal to cover hills + backwaters + cultural experiences at a comfortable pace. Shorter 4–5 day versions are possible but more rushed.

Q8: What is the best season to travel to Kerala?
A8: September to March (post-monsoon to early summer) is the sweet window: pleasant climate, clear skies, and green landscapes. Monsoon season (June–August) is lush but can affect hill & road travel.
